Readings
If you would like to find out more about writing for broadcast, check out these books:

David Keith Cohler. Broadcast Journalism: a Guide for the presentation of radio and TV news. Englewood Cliffs: Prentice Hall, 1994.

Ted White. Broadcast News Writing, Reporting, and Producing. Boston: Focal Press, 1996.

Victoria McCullough Carroll. Writing News for TV: Style and format. Ames: Iowa State University Press, 1997.

Stanley Cloud and Lynne Olson. Murrow Boys: Pioneers on the front lines of broadcast journalism. Boston: Houghton-Mifflin, 1996. And find out more about Edward R. Murrow at this site.

Mervin Block. Writing Broadcast News: Shorter, Sharper, Stronger. 1997

Andrew Boyd. Broadcast Journalism: Techniques of Radio and TV News. 1997.
